Transaction 57b2e22b8caa3bf94b3d0e1c6fc8c40cfa27b9f294e8045379b9527b6d12a2ed

2 Input
1 Outputs
  • 57b2e22b8caa3bf94b3d0e1c6fc8c40cfa27b9f294e8045379b9527b6d12a2ed:0
  • value  10667476
    address  34eXtDD2Hc5sw4FzkB3nHiN3Cwj5Xz65Wz